Located in West Los Angeles, the Cancer Support Community supports all those affected by cancer—patients and caregivers—with a free-of-charge program of group support, individual counseling, mind-body classes, educational workshops and social activities.  From diagnosis through treatment and into recovery, CSC’s services support the whole person and family.  Services are provided in West Los Angeles and at offsite locations throughout greater Los Angeles, including hospitals in the downtown corridor.

About The Cancer Support Community – Benjamin Center

 

The Cancer Support Community – Benjamin Center is at the forefront of patient-centered cancer care.  Incorporating the idea that the body and mind are connected and that psychosocial support is a key element for quality of life and may even help with recovery, CSC has free-of-charge programs for the whole person. The organization serves people living in West Los Angeles and the broader Los Angeles community with a full menu of free-of-charge, essential programs overseen by licensed therapists, including support groups, mind-body classes, educational and nutritional workshops, social activities, and individual counseling sessions.

 

From its beginnings in 1982, the Cancer Support Community, now headquartered in Washington, D.C., has expanded to almost 50 chapters, 100 satellite locations (i.e. in-hospital services) and online support that reach 750,000 people worldwide.  All services are free of charge.
